It's a huge episode of the 49ers Webzone No Huddle Podcast.
Al Sacco speaks with young San Francisco 49ers star running back Jeff Wilson Jr., who discusses his incredible journey from North Texas to the NFL, what it has been like playing in recent weeks, why he runs so hard, and the following:
- How his foot injury at North Texas impacted his preparation for the draft.
- The process of signing with the 49ers as an undrafted free agent.
- What it means working with running backs coach Bobby Turner.
- Why learning the 49ers were signing him to the practice squad was an emotional rollercoaster.
- What it was like learning Kyle Shanahan's playbook and what it is like being a running back within his system.
- The 49ers stuck with Wilson after a big fumble against the Seahawks, and he came through at the end. What does that confidence from the coaching staff mean to him?
After the interview with Wilson, guest co-host Rob "Stats" Guerrera of Pro Football Talk joins Al. The duo breaks down the team's most recent wins and discuss the following:
- NFL teams aren't going to tank to gain draft position.
- Why Nick Mullens should not be traded even if a great offer presents itself.
- What the emergence of Dante Pettis means to the 49ers.
- Should the 49ers go after free agents like receiver Tyrell Williams or safety Earl Thomas?
- With a limited number of picks, where should the 49ers focus in the draft?
- Is it too early to give up on players like Ahkello Witherspoon and Adrian Colbert?
- Why it is important to sign DeForest Buckner to a contract extension ASAP.
- Why Solomon Thomas' recent play has been encouraging.
